Acupuncture
A range of acupuncture techniques tailored to your individual needs. Acupuncture involves the gentle insertion of very fine, single-use, sterile needles into specific points on the body. This practice is used within Chinese medicine to support the body’s natural functions and address imbalances. Many people seek acupuncture to help manage a variety of symptoms and to support general health.
Chinese Herbal Medicine
Chinese herbal medicine uses plant-based formulations prescribed according to traditional diagnostic methods. Each prescription is individually tailored and may include herbs in granules, capsules, or raw form. Chinese herbal medicine is used to support internal balance and promote overall wellness.
Moxibustion, Gua Sha, Cupping
Moxibustion (Moxa) - A warming therapy that uses heat to improve circulation, boost energy, and alleviate pain.
Cupping Therapy - Involves placing cups on the skin to release muscle tension, improve circulation, and remove toxins.
Gua Sha - A scraping technique that helps release muscle tightness, stimulate circulation, and promote lymphatic drainage.
Tuina (Chinese Therapeutic Massage) – A hands-on therapy that uses kneading, pressing, rolling, and stretching techniques to alleviate muscle tension, improve circulation, and restore the balance of qi within the body.
Chinese Diet Therapy
Chinese diet therapy offers personalised dietary advice based on your constitution and health concerns. This approach incorporates seasonal and nutritious foods to support digestion, improve energy levels, and strengthen your overall vitality. Our recommendations align with traditional Chinese medicine principles, promoting harmony and balance through your daily diet.
